Ukuguquguquka kwemvelo kuthuthukisa kanjani ukulawula izinga lokushisa
Umlingo ulele ekuzivumelaniseni kwazo ngokomzimba. Ngenxa yokuthi lezi zifudumezi zincane kakhulu futhi ziguquguquka, zingasongwa ngqo ngejiyometri eziyinkimbinkimbi, njengemibhobho yokufudumeza ye-IV fluid egobile noma amakamelo okuhlaziya igazi ayisilinda. Lokhu kuxhumana okuseduze kususa izikhala zomoya ezivikelayo ezihlasela izifudumezi eziqinile, okwandisa ngempumelelo ukusebenza kahle kokudlulisa ukushisa ngamaphesenti angama-35. Okubaluleke kakhulu, lokhu kuhlangana okuqondile kokushisa kuvumela uhlelo ukuthi lubambeIzinga Lokushisa Elihlala Linjalongokubekezelelana okuqinile, ngokuvamile kugcina ukuzinza ngaphakathi kuka-±1.5°C. Ekuxilongweni kwezokwelapha, leli zinga lokunemba alimnandi nje ukuba nalo; umehluko phakathi komphumela wokuhlolwa onembile nesampula ethintekile.
Yiziphi izinhlelo zokusebenza ezizuza kakhulu kuma-heater enjoloba ye-silicone
Izinhlelo zokusebenza ezizuzisa kakhulu yilezo lapho isikhala, isisindo, kanye nokuthembeka kubaluleke kakhulu—njengemishini yokufakelwa izingane ezisanda kuzalwa, imishini yokupholisa ukuphefumula, kanye nemishini yokuhlanza ephathwayo.Isifudumezi Sezokwelaphaeyenziwe ngerabha ye-silicone ayigcini nje ngokulondoloza isikhala; futhi inikeza ukumelana okuhle kakhulu komswakama kanye namakhemikhali, ivame ukuhlangabezana nezilinganiso ze-IP65 noma ngaphezulu. Lokhu kusho ukuthi ingamelana nezinqubo zokuhlanza ezinzima kanye nokuvezwa koketshezi ngezikhathi ezithile okuvamile ezindaweni zezokwelapha ngaphandle kokunciphisa noma ukwehlisa izinga lokushisa.

Yiziphi izici zobuchwepheshe okufanele ngiziqhathanise
Qala ngokuqhathanisa imininingwane yobuchwepheshe eyinhloko nezidingo zokushisa zedivayisi. Kubalulekile ukubheka ngokucophelela amazinga okushisa aphezulu okusebenza, ubuningi bama-watt, kanye namandla e-dielectric. Ngezicelo zezokwelapha, ukugcina ubuningi bama-watt bungaphansi kuka-0.8 W/cm² ngokuvamile kunconywa ukuvimbela izindawo ezishisayo ezisendaweni ezingalimaza amasampula ezinto eziphilayo abucayi noma izivikelo zepulasitiki.
Nasi incazelo esheshayo yokuthi i-silicone iqhathaniswa kanjani nezinye izinto ezivamile zokushisa eziguquguqukayo:
| Izinto Zokushisa | Izinga Lokushisa Eliphezulu Lokusebenza | Ubuningi be-Watt obujwayelekile | Ukuguquguquka/Irediyasi Egobile |
|---|---|---|---|
| Irabha ye-Silicone | 200°C | 0.8 – 1.2 W/cm² | Kuhle kakhulu (kufika ku-1.5mm) |
| I-Polyimide (i-Kapton) | 200°C | Kufika ku-3.0 W/cm² | Okuphezulu (okuncane kakhulu) |
| I-Mica | 600°C | Kufika ku-8.0 W/cm² | Iqinile / Ifulethi kuphela |

Yiziphi izinyathelo ezisebenzayo ezisiza ukusuka emqondweni kuya ekuthengeni
Indlela yokushintsha kusuka emqondweni kuya ekuthengeni kufanele ibe wusizo kakhulu. Kunconywa kakhulu ukuqala ngesigaba sokulinganisa ukuze uvivinyeIsici Sokushisa Esiguquguqukayongaphakathi kwendlu yakho yangempela yedivayisi. Funa umenzi ozimisele ukusekela Ubuningi Obuncane Boku-oda (ama-MOQ) aphansi—cishe amayunithi angama-50 kuya kwayi-100 ukuze kuqalwe ukuqaliswa kokuhlola. Kufanele futhi uhlole ukuguquka kwabo kobunjiniyela; umhlinzeki onekhono kufanele akwazi ukuletha ama-prototypes ngokwezifiso zingakapheli izinsuku eziyi-10 kuya kweziyi-14 zokuhola. Lokhu kukunikeza ithuba elanele lokuqhuba izivivinyo zokuthatha izithombe zokushisa nokuqinisekisa ukuthi i-heater iziphatha ngendlela efanayo ngaphambi kokuzibophezela ekukhiqizeni okukhulu.
